Nishimura Shigenaga
Nishimura Shigenaga was a self-taught artist who operated a bookstore in the Kanda district of Edo. He did not belong to a traditional lineage of printmakers. Instead, he learned by observing the styles of Torii Kiyonobu and Okumura Masanobu. His shop functioned as a hub for creative exchange. He eventually trained several students who became leaders in the Ukiyo-e movement.
Biography
Shigenaga was an early experimenter with urushi-e or lacquer prints. He used glue and brass dust to create tactile effects on the paper. Many of his works, including Child Reaching for a Fishbowl and The Actor Sanogawa Ichimatsu as a Young Man Holding a Folded Letter, used benizuri-e techniques. This method involved printing with vegetable dyes like safflower pink and green. He also explored western perspective in his uki-e prints. This approach gave his scenes of actors and daily life a distinct sense of space.
Modern collectors appreciate the graphic clarity of Shigenaga's woodblock prints. His depictions of historical events, such as The Korean Ambassador on His Way to the Capital, provide specific details of 18th-century life.
